Bearden honored at CVCC event
MEDAL OF EXCELLENCE — Craftmaster Furniture’s Senior Vice President of Manufacturing, Roy Bearden, at left, recently received the President’s Medal of Excellence from Catawba Valley Community College President Dr. Garrett Hinshaw. The presentation was made Dec. 16, 2021, during the graduation ceremony of the most recent group of Alexander Furniture Academy students. Hinshaw cited Bearden’s exemplary leadership and his tireless efforts in assisting the training of workers through the Furniture Academy.
DEC. 2021 GRADUATES OF ALEXANDER FURNITURE ACADEMY — The most recent set of students graduating from the Alexander Furniture Academy of Catawba Valley Community College were recognized on December 16, 2021.
